Oldham hold hope of Man Utd icon Scholes closing career at Boundary Park

Oldham Athletic hold out hope of Manchester United icon Paul Scholes winding down his career with them.

Scholes is a regular at Oldham games and confesses being a huge Latics fan.

Oldham chief Alan Hardy told the Daily Mail: "He's been coming to Boundary Park on a regular basis for a number of years. He knows he's always welcome and can have a cup of tea in the boardroom whenever he's here, but he tends to decline that invitation.

"He likes to stay in the background; he's not one for the limelight and we respect that. He's quite happy with his boys, sitting in the stand behind the goal, in a pair of jeans and a baseball cap.

"It would be wonderful if he could finally play for us one day but whether it'll happen or not, I'm not sure."
